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
072072 6055360060 1286
1082262 72772850689
1082262 72772850689
995726 881 2204
All about undefined
Interested in learning more?
1082262 72772850689
995726 881 2204
See more
7341 84970
453491330 589 22231527 047772242
See more
46186366824 0629498 87
8285062898 0643767 55 1326590
See more